(More customer reviews)At one time long ago fluke had a t5 belt holster - it had a few problems mainly because the cables for the t5 are permanently attached to the meter (but have interchangable tips) - I like the permanent leads since noboby borrows your testleads, however on their first holster it made using the holster awkward depending on how you wrapped your cables and what probes you were using at the time.This solves that issue and better protects the parts against loss, plus there is room to store more probes if you need them in your job inside the case.If you are as careful about protecting your tools to buy this, I'll mention a trick that a general contractor friend taught me - if you work on jobsites and use your own tools - go to the hardware store and pick a marking spray paint color that stands out (like flourescent yellow, orange, or green) - spraypaint a streak on all your tools, cases, toolboxes (he even put a stripe on his ford truck) - the reason is that A) at the end of the day it makes it easy to round up your tools and not mistakenly grab someone else's and B) if someone else is borrowing your tool, it's very easy to prove ownership at a distance.You can use masking tape to design a nice long stripe on the tool body or do what he did and just spray the handles of all his tools flourescent green (pick a different color - green turned out to look pretty ugly on makita blue).You can also then mark your accessories with the same method (two wraps of tape around a probe, leave a band exposed, then spray it w/ paint, remove the tape and it's branded yours).I go the extra mile of putting my drivers license number in permanent pen somewhere on the tool body but the solvents in those marking paints are pretty good at staying bright through years of use - you can see your tools at a distance, and there is a deterrent factor as well.It may sound strange but there is no doubt this one of 5 is my 18V dewalt drill at the end of the day, and my high capacity battery someone asked to borrow when theirs died is over in another room, and I have their battery on my drill.It's well worth the price of the paint and your time and speeds up going home.

Product Description:
Special value starter kit for the electrical professional who already owns a Fluke T5 Electrical Tester or is thinking of buying one. Includes sharp test probes, alligator clips for hands free connections and a soft carry case to protect your tester when not in use and store your accessories. 1000 V CAT III, 600 V CAT IV rated. Included with kit:TP220 SureGrip test probes with removable comfort grips AC285 SureGrip Large jaw alligator clips C33 Zippered soft caseTP220 SureGrip™ Industrial Test Probes SureGrip™ accessories are designed to improve steadiness in slippery hands. Rubber overmolded surfaces and finger-hugging curves give the user a comfortable, reliable grip on the accessory so they can focus on making an accurate measurement.Includes:One pair (red,black) of Industrial test probes Sharp, 12 mm stainless steel tipprovides reliable contact Flexible finger barrier improves gripAC285 SureGrip™ Alligator Clips SureGrip™ accessories are designed to improve steadiness in slippery hands. Rubber overmolded surfaces and finger-hugging curves give the user a comfortable, reliable grip on the accessory so they can focus on making an accurate measurement. Includes: One pair (red,black) of large alligator clips with nickel-plated steel jawsMulti-purpose tooth pattern grips anything from fine gauge wire to a20 mm bolt.
